Representatives of the Economic Confederation of the Province of Buenos Aires (CEPBA) and other entities met with the senator of La Libertad Avanza Matías de Urraza to raise their rejection of the project of its authorship of repeal of Law 12.573, which regulates the habilitation of large commercial areas, such as hypermarkets.
